It's Definitely the Place for Me
Oberlin may not be for everyone, but it is the place for me. I think I would have been happy at a lot of the schools I applied to, but here's what makes Oberlin unique:
-The music scene: even though I'm not musically talented, I love being surrounded by world-class music and musicians. Probably 2/3 of my friends have been in a band or other group at some point and I've loved seeing all their performances. And that's not even counting the touring bands and singers (some of whom are alumni) who stop at Oberlin.
-The history and town: Oberlin is a charming small town. It also has a ridiculously long progressive history (stop on the underground railroad, first college to accept African Americans, first college to accept women) that students and townies are very aware of.
-My friends are just awesome.
-While of course not every class I've ever taken has been fantastic, I've taken some great ones and the Politics department offers some incredible classes and research/fellowship opportunities.
